Video Recommendations Firm Jinni Gets $1.6 MillionAuthored by Mark Hefflinger on December 16, 2009 - 9:56am.
Herzliya,
Israel - Jinni,
the developer of a personalized recommendation system for online video, has
raised $1.6 million in new financing, led by DFJ Tamir Fishman Ventures, PaidContent reported.
Founded in 2007, Israel-based Jinni's "Taste Engine" provides recommendations based on analyzing a user's preferences. The company is also developing a "Movie Genome," similar to the "music genome" developed by music streaming service Pandora, that uses semantic technology to determine the "mood" of a video and classify it accordingly. The company previously raised $1 million last year from Start-Up Factory.
